WebDe Leon was a prolific writer, completely immersed in mysticism. The Zohar, his greatest work, is written in Aramaic, and it reflects the originality of a mind earnestly probing the mysteries of creation, the relation of God to the world, and the destiny of humanity. WebMar 29, 2024 · María de Agreda, also called Sister María De Jesús, original name María Fernández Coronel, (born April 2, 1602, Agreda, Spain—died May 24, 1665, Agreda), abbess and mystic.
